SOURCE SUMMARY
Alaska Statutes Title 08 Chapter 48 and Alaska Administrative Code Title 12 Chapter 36 - Standard ABET-accredited engineering degree pathway with FE and PE examinations, responsible charge experience under registered PE, and Alaska-specific arctic engineering requirement.

Education and Examination Requirements
ABET-accredited B.S. degree in the major branch of engineering for which applying, plus Arctic Engineering course requirement unique to Alaska

12 AAC 36.070
Board-approved arctic engineering or cold regions design university-level course - unique Alaska requirement

12 AAC 36.063, AS 08.48.171
Responsible charge experience under the responsible control of a professional engineer registered in the United States in the branch of engineering for which the applicant has applied. Typical requirement is 4 years based on standard ABET pathway.

12 AAC 36.110
Five references required, at least three must be professional engineers
